Prashant Kumar

Software Engineer

San Jose, California, United States9 yrs 9 mos experience
Highly Stable

Key Highlights

  • Experienced in building scalable systems at Amazon and Roku.
  • Qualified for ACM ICPC regionals twice, showcasing competitive programming skills.
  • Expert in Java and AWS technologies for software development.
Stackforce AI infers this person is a SaaS-focused software developer with expertise in Java and AWS.

Contact

Skills

Core Skills

JavaAws

Other Skills

API DevelopmentAlgorithm DesignAngularJSCC++C/C++ STLData StructuresDistributed SystemsGitHTMLJavaScriptOperating SystemsProgrammingSQLSecurity Design

About

I am currently working as a Sr. Software Developer in Roku's Experimentation Platform team. I have previously worked as a Software Developer at Amazon and built services from scratch using Java and AWS. I am a sport programmer and I have qualified for ACM ICPC regionals twice.

Experience

Roku inc.

Sr. Software Engineer

Feb 2022Present · 4 yrs 1 mo · San Jose, California, United States

JavaAWSAPI DevelopmentDistributed SystemsSecurity Design

Amazon

Software Development Engineer

Jun 2016Feb 2022 · 5 yrs 8 mos · San Francisco Bay Area

  • Designed and developed from scratch an Identity and Access Management system that manages and vends access credentials for Alexa critical data inside a secure platform. Led the security design and testing of the system as well.
  • Designed and developed an API to provide users batch authorization of resources for creating clusters to run modelling jobs.
  • Designed and implement a software from scratch that is used for automating the release of language models for Alexa using various AWS technologies like Step function, S3, API gateway and Dynamo DB.
  • Developed large-scale distributed systems and platforms to benchmark and streamline the process for machine learning model improvements for Alexa Speaker ID model.
  • Worked on integration of both internal and external customers with our team's libraries and services.
  • Worked in Transaction Risk Management System.
  • Majorly worked in JAVA.
  • Developed software solutions for Abuse Prevention.
  • Developed a Comparison tool to compare different services as part of the experimentation platform.
  • Worked on design and development of an internal service to manage rules. Used various AWS technologies like Simple Workflow Service, Simple Notification Service, and S3.
JavaAWSAPI DevelopmentDistributed SystemsSecurity Design

Education

Delhi Technological University (Formerly DCE)

Bachelor of Technology (B.Tech.) — Computer Engineering

Jan 2012Jan 2016

Stackforce found 100+ more professionals with Java & Aws

Explore similar profiles based on matching skills and experience